Tickets are now available for the highly anticipated home match between Scunthorpe United and Horsham in the Isuzu FA Trophy. This fifth-round clash is scheduled for Saturday, January 31st, with kick-off at 3 PM.

Match Overview

The matchup at the Attis Arena marks a critical battle for both teams as they seek a place in the quarter-finals of the tournament. Scunthorpe United is coming off a previous strong performance in the fourth round, defeating Peterborough Sports 5-0, showcasing their robust attacking capabilities.

Recent Performances

Scunthorpe’s scoring in the last match included goals from:

  • Dec Howe
  • Callum Roberts
  • Dubem Eze (two goals)
  • Max Brogan

In their last FA Trophy match, Scunthorpe faced Horsham, who have proven challenging themselves. Horsham enters this fifth round after defeating Leatherhead in a close 3-2 match, following earlier victories over Farnham Town and Hemel Hempstead Town.
